CAPABILITIES & FACILITIES

RAPID PROTOTYPING & VALUE ENGINEERING

We offer a rapid prototyping service - from 24 hours to 10 days and will project manage from concept to delivery. Our aim is to find practical, cost-effective solutions with the shortest possible lead time.

The prototype is delivered with a full report detailing any component, process or design problems found during our test and inspection procedures.
We work closely with our customers in the product development stages and will actively look for ways to take costs out of the process. This could be via a change of supplier or through the use of different materials. Overall, we will be seeking to optimise quality and minimise costs.

CLEANROOM & FACILITIES


We have a 175m2 ISO14644 Class 7 cleanroom which has increased our capabilities.

It serves our existing customers as we evolve their build to the next level and it also allows us to attract new business.


All our electronics services and capability are based under one roof, offering customers easier communication, faster decision-making and greater control.

We can manage stock holdings and deliveries to ensure the smooth running of the supply chain and provide full traceability of components.

We also have our own fleet of vehicles, ensuring control and flexibility right through to delivery.

Our location also benefits us in this, being sufficiently distant from major conurbations to keep overheads low, whilst still having fast and easy access to the M4 corridor and to the Midlands and the North via the A465 Heads of the Valleys road and the M50 / M5

OUR ACADEMY


The Academy was set up to:


  • Upskill existing staff and seamlessly onboards new recruits.
  • Provide a dedicated space for workshops and mentoring sessions.
  • Facilitate external training in ILM, HR, Sustainability, Six Sigma, and more.
  • Welcome cohorts from local schools and colleges for company visits and apprenticeship discussions.


Our In-House Trainer Kayleigh delivers regular IPC Training and Certification in the following disciplines:


  • Expert training in IPC-A-610 (Acceptability of Electronic Assemblies).
  • Certification in IPC/WHMA-A-620 (Requirements and Acceptance for Cable and Wire Harness Assemblies) and J-STD-001 (Requirements for Soldered Electrical and Electronic Assemblies).
  • Comprehensive IPC-7711/7721 courses for rework, modification, and repair of electronic assemblies.
